Mantoux
A skin test that determines if someone has been exposed to the tuberculosis bacterium by injecting a small amount of tuberculin into the skin.
Wound Culture
A laboratory test involving the growth of microorganisms from a wound to identify an infection.
Exudate
Fluid, such as pus or clear fluid, that leaks out of blood vessels into nearby tissues as a response to inflammation.
Jaundice
A yellowish pigmentation of the skin, tissues, and body fluids caused by the overproduction or poor metabolism of bilirubin.
